Attribution Changes Shift QB Valuations

Updated: 2026.09.07 2H ago 1 sources
Reassigning statistical credit — for example, giving quarterbacks credit when a receiver drops a catch or treating defensive pass interference as a completion — materially alters public QB metrics. Those metric changes change media narratives, fantasy outcomes, contract negotiations, and award debates because headline stats drive perception and money. — Shifts in how standard statistics are attributed can change labor-market outcomes and public narratives about elite athletes, illustrating how measurement choices have real economic and social effects.
